Historic Center

The Historic Centre of Bellagio captivates visitors with its medieval charm and lakeside elegance. Narrow cobblestone streets wind between pastel buildings with terracotta roofs and flower-filled balconies. The 12th-century San Giacomo Basilica stands proudly in the town centre, while Villa Serbelloni's terraced gardens offer breathtaking Lake Como panoramas. Sophisticated waterfront promenades invite leisurely strolls past upscale boutiques selling authentic Como silk scarves. Villa Melzi's neoclassical gardens cascade gracefully to the shoreline. Early mornings reveal the neighborhood's peaceful character before tour groups arrive. Ferry connections make exploring other lake towns convenient despite the challenging hillside terrain.

Pescallo

Pescallo offers a serene escape on Lake Como where traditional stone houses cascade down to a charming harbour. This hidden hamlet maintains its authentic fishing village character with narrow cobblestone paths and traditional Lucia boats bobbing against quays. Just a 10-minute lakeside walk from Bellagio centre, Pescallo captivates visitors with its peaceful atmosphere. Crystal-clear swimming spots invite you to cool off during summer months. The single family-run trattoria serves fresh lake fish with stunning water views.

San Giovanni

San Giovanni offers a peaceful escape on Lake Como's shores. This authentic Italian hamlet features the 17th-century Church of San Giovanni with its weathered stone bell tower. Traditional Lombard villas cascade down to azure waters. Narrow cobblestone streets create an intimate atmosphere away from Bellagio's touristy centre. Visitors can explore Villa Melzi Gardens just minutes away. The neighborhood's stone pathways lead to hidden waterfront spots perfect for swimming in crystal-clear waters. Local trattorias serve fresh lake fish and regional Lombard specialities. This tranquil setting provides genuine cultural immersion with stunning lake vistas.

Loppia

Loppia offers a serene escape from Bellagio's busier centre with authentic Italian village charm. This small lakeside hamlet features traditional stone houses with terracotta roofs and flower-filled balconies along cobblestone lanes. Villa Melzi's manicured gardens border the area, showcasing neoclassical architecture and lush botanical collections. Stone-paved waterfront paths wind along Lake Como's shores. Visitors can enjoy crystal-clear swimming spots and stunning views of Alpine peaks. The peaceful setting attracts artists and contemplative travellers seeking genuine Italian hospitality away from crowds.

Regatola

Discover the quiet charm of Regatola, a lakeside area away from Bellagio's bustling centre. Traditional pastel-colored stone buildings with red tile roofs line narrow cobblestone streets that wind towards Lake Como's azure waters. The authentic residential atmosphere offers travellers a glimpse into genuine Italian lakeside life. From peaceful promenades, admire stunning mountain views and the gardens of nearby Villa Melzi. Small pebble beaches between properties provide access to crystal-clear alpine waters perfect for swimming. Though dining options are limited, a short scenic walk leads to Bellagio's amenities while maintaining this tranquil retreat's magic.

Best time to go to Bellagio

The best time to visit Bellagio can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Bellagio falls in July, when visitor numbers are moderately high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Bellagio falls in January,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January36.7°F (2.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
February38.8°F (3.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
March44.4°F (6.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
April50.9°F (10.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ighAverage
May57.2°F (14.0°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June65.7°F (18.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ighSlightly High
July69.4°F (20.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ighSlightly High
August68.4°F (20.2°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
September61.9°F (16.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
October54.0°F (12.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ately LowAverage
November45.0°F (7.2°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nyModerately LowAverage
December37.9°F (3.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ately LowSlightly Low

The nearest major airports for your trip to Bellagio

Travelling to Bellagio, Lombardy, is convenient via several major airports. Milan Malpensa International Airport (MXP) is located 57.9km away, with nearby hotels such as the 4-star Dolce by Wyndham, 8.0km from the airport, and First Hotel Malpensa, just 1.3km away. Milan Linate Airport (LIN) is also 57.9km from Bellagio, offering luxury accommodations like the Excelsior Hotel Gallia, Château Monfort, and ME Milan - Il Duca, all situated 6.4km from the airport. Additionally, Bergamo Orio Al Serio Airport (BGY) is 49.9km away, with excellent options including the 5-star Relais Chateaux Da Vittorio, Relais San Lorenzo, and the 4-star Hotel Excelsior San Marco, all within 4.8km of the airport.

What's the seasonal weather in Bellagio?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 19°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 4°C. The rainiest months in Bellagio are August, November, May and October, with each month seeing an average of 210 mm of rainfall.
